    I had Armstrong Fence in Jacksonville construct a wooden stockade fence at my home in Jacksonville…read more4 years ago. I'm attaching some pictures that show that the bottom of the pickets are rotting and disintegrating. Since the lumber warranty is for 15 years, I had the lumber manufacturer's representative (Great Southern Wood Preserving) send an agent to inspect. We removed one of the yellow tags that are attached to the pickets, clearly showing that the lumber is marked "Fencing - No contact with Ground". The installers constructed 7 sections of fence where the pickets were actually buried up to 2 inches deep, voiding the lumber warranty. So now I have a fence that should have lasted 15 years that needs significant repair after only 4 years, due to improper installation. That's about 60- 70 feet of fence. I had the original salesperson come out and inspect, and his only response was to offer to sell me lumber to repair the fence, not to take any responsibility for their clear disregard of proper installation requirements. Although their website says "Armstrong Fence is committed to serving all customers from homeowners, government agencies, corporations and more with the utmost respect and integrity", this is certainly not the case. I have twice emailed the owner of the company requesting that they correct their faulty work, with no response at all.
